Absence fast formula validate hours input for each day of absence entry

edited Mar 13, 2023 8:18PM in Workforce Management 4 comments

Summary:

We have a global absence entry validation formula. The summary is: for each day within an absence entry, no day shall exceed 8 for the hours input. I found the DETAILS DBIs but I would need to be able to read the detailed hours for each day on screen of the absence entry in order to validate the required inputs.

I found this https://docs.oracle.com/en/cloud/saas/human-resources/22d/oapff/global-absence-entry-validation.html#u30231589 but there are no INPUTS that contain an array of dates and durations for all the days making up an absence entry.
